Next week we’ll be starting a new student message series called “LIFE ON PURPOSE: 5 Reasons to Live Life Loud”. We’ll be talking about:
• Reaching Out to Your Friends (Genesis 1:27),
• Making Significant Connections (Genesis 2:18),
• Growing in Your Faith (Genesis 2:7),
• Serving in Ministry (Genesis 1:28-30), and
• Honoring God in All That You Do (Genesis 2:2-3).
